Contents; THE NUCLEATION OF WATER-VAPOUR CONDENSATION: Homogeneous condensation -- Condensation on ions -- Nucleation by insoluble particles -- Condensation on soluble particles -- Condensation on nuclei of mixed constitution -- Concluding remarks -- THE NUCLEI OF ATMOSPHERIC CONDENSATION: Collection, measurement, and identification of atmospheric nuclei -- The concentration, size, and size distribution of atmospheric condensation nuclei -- The chemical composition of atmospheric aerosols -- The production of natural aerosols -- Nuclei involved in cloud formation -- The removal of aerosols from the troposphere -- THE GROWTH OF DROPLETS IN CLOUD AND FOG: The size distribution of cloud droplets -- The liquid-water content of clouds -- Theoretical studies of cloud droplet growth -- INITIATION OF THE ICE PHASE IN CLOUDS: The supercooling of water containing foreign particles -- The homogeneous nucleation of supercooled water -- Evidence for the supercooling of water below -40 C -- Ice nuclei in the atmosphere -- Secondary processes of ice-nucleus production -- Artificial ice nuclei -- THE FORMATION OF SNOW CRYSTALS: The classification of solid precipitation -- The mass, dimensions, and fall velocities of snow crystals -- Fixation and photography of snow crystals -- The occurrence of ice crystals in natural clouds -- Studies of ice crystal growth in the laboratory -- The mechanism of habit change -- The surface structure of ice crystals -- The growth rates of ice crystals -- THE PHYSICS OF NATURAL PRECIPITATION PROCESSES: Forms of precipitation -- Physical processes responsible for release of precipitation -- Observational data on the characteristics of precipitating clouds -- The release of precipitation from layer clouds -- The release of precipitation from shower clouds -- Hail --
ARTIFICIAL MODIFICATION OF CLOUDS AND PRECIPITATION: Historical introduction -- The experimental seeding of cumuliform clouds -- The experimental seeding of layer clouds -- Large-scale cloud-seeding operations -- Suppression oflarge hail -- RADAR STUDIES OF CLOUDS AND PRECIPITATION: Basic radar theory -- The scattering and attenuation of radar waves by meteorological particles -- The presentation of radar information -- Radar echoes from different cloud systems -- Analysis of the radar signal -- Meteorological information from Doppler radar -- The structure of precipitating layer clouds as revealed by radar -- Detection of non-precipitating clouds with millimetric radar -- The cumulonimbus and thunderstorm as revealed by radar -- Measurement of rainfall by radar -- THE ELECTRIFICATION OF CLOUDS: The vertical electric field and current in fine weather -- The electric fields produced at the earth's surface by thunderstorms and lightning discharges -- The structure of the lightning flash -- The electrical structure of the thunderstorm -- Correlation between lightning and precipitation -- Mechanisms of charge generation and separation in thunderstorms -- The transfer of electricity between the atmosphere and earth-the maintenance of the earth's charge.
